truckle
truh kəl intransitive verb to act in a servile manner; submit tamely (usu. fol. by to). The porter receives big tips because he truckles to rich guests.

diacritic
daI ə krI tihk a small distinguishing mark, such as a macron, umlaut, or cedilla, that is added to a letter, esp. to indicate how it is to be pronounced; diacritical mark.
